I just heard this great tune with the Warp Brothers, called Blast the Speakers. It has a crazy TB sound in it, you can hear a clip of it here:
Blast the Speakers clip
I know that the sound is a Square waveform with HEAVY overdrive, but that's as far as I can hear. I have Audiorealism bassline and Tau Bassline, I must be able to recreate this sound with either one of them and some overdrive. I don't have any special overdrive plugins, other than the standard cubase and fruity overdrive. Should I get one?
Anybody wanna give me a hand with this? Who's up for the challenge? :D |

ABL is probably the best tool for this you can get without buying a real 303...
It's a pretty common 303-sound though.
Just pour the overdrive and distorsion over your squares and that should get you pretty close (remember ABL has some fx built in). Also keep cutoff and resonance relatively high.
For a more precise guide I think you'll have to wait 'til someone more experienced replies :) |

Using ABL
Tune - 6 o'clcok
Cutoff - 8 o'clock
Res - Full
EnvMod - 9 o'clock
Decay - 3 o'clock
Drive - full
Distortion - full |

OOh oooh, just found a really nice setting for ABL. only got it 2 days ago so still messing around with it.
Tune, 7
cutoff, 7-9 (for squeeking yeah)
res, 5
env mod, 9:30
decay, 5
drive, 5
distort, 5
Now, hope you're running Cubase, or at least have QuadraFuzz.
Quadrafuzz settings:
Preset Guitar, "heat the seat". Now turn down the ABL cahnnel cos it goes WAYYY passed o dB.
This patch setting only works well with 303 lead patterns though, so things like what you posted, New Order's Confusion, Josh Wink's Higher state of Consciousness, etc.
